WebJan 1, 2024 · Despite varied research topics and approaches to assessing saturation, studies converged on a relatively consistent sample size for saturation for commonly … WebApr 20, 2024 · Step 1: Coding the Data. Coding is both the first and most crucial step between gathering data and developing a valid theory from the data. A ‘code’ is a keyword or label used to identify the content of a data segment in order to make it …
